Women in Chinese Politics: Women's representation in Chinese politics has seen remarkable growth in recent decades. In 1949, when the People's Republic of China was founded, women occupied merely 2.7% of seats in the National People's Congress (NPC), the highest organ of state power. However, this figure has risen steadily over the years, reaching 24.9% in 2020. To further enhance women's participation in politics, China has implemented policies and measures to provide more opportunities for women to engage in decision-making processes. Gender quotas, for example, have been introduced to ensure a greater representation of women at various levels of government. These efforts have led to the appointment of influential female leaders, such as Sun Chunlan, vice premier of the State Council, and Cai Qi, mayor of Beijing. Women in Chinese Transportation: China's rapid modernization has witnessed the expansion and improvement of its transportation system, offering countless opportunities for women to excel in this sector. The country's transportation industry encompasses railways, aviation, maritime, and road networks, providing numerous career paths for women to explore. Chinese women have been actively pursuing careers in transportation, breaking gender stereotypes along the way. Today, we see women working as pilots, train conductors, bus drivers, and logistics managers, among other roles. Their contributions have played a pivotal role in establishing an efficient and reliable transport network, driving the economic development of the country. Challenges Faced: Despite the progress made, women in Chinese politics and transportation still face certain challenges. Traditional gender norms and stereotypes persist, hindering women's advancement in leadership positions. Additionally, balancing work and family responsibilities can be a challenge for women in demanding roles. In politics, although women's representation has increased, they still occupy a minority of positions at higher levels. It is essential to continue promoting gender equality in political decision-making to ensure diverse perspectives and experiences are taken into account. In the transportation sector, women often confront gender bias and stereotypes that can limit their career progression. Employers and policymakers need to prioritize initiatives that foster a more inclusive and supportive environment for women to thrive.
